A listing for the heavily-rumored Call of Duty: Black Ops 2 has popped up on Spanish and Portuguese retailer FNAC.
The shop lists the game for a November 2012 launch.
Of course, this isn’t the first time the game has appeared online, with Black Ops 2 recently being listed on Amazon France before it was hastily removed by publisher Activision.
This year’s instalment in the multi-million selling Call of Duty franchise has yet to see an official reveal, though Black Ops 2 remains the popular choice with Treyarch once again taking the development reins.
While the above listing is by no means an official confirmation, it’s looking very likely we’ll be seeing a sequel to 2010’s Cold War-era military shooter before the end of the year.
